Signal 1 is provided by a foreign peptide bound to an MHC protein on the surface of the presenting cell. This peptide-MHC ... Signal 2 is thought to amplify the intracellular signaling process triggered by signal 1. If a T cell receives signal 1 without ... Signal 2 is provided by costimulatory proteins, especially the B7 proteins (CD80 and CD86), which are recognized by the co- ... The signaling events initiated by the binding of peptide-MHC complexes to T cell receptors (signal 1). When T cell receptors ...
